Dear Ms. Benning,
As a highly skilled Building Manager, I read your posting for a new Building Manager with interest. My experience aligns well with the qualifications you are seeking at Natura, Inc., in particular my role as Building Manager at Herreford’s Department Store, and I am certain I would make a valuable addition to your organization.
With more than eight years’ experience as a Building Manager, I am adept in equipment maintenance, team leadership, and strategic planning. Moreover, while my on-the-job experience has afforded me a well-rounded skill set, including first-rate project and time management abilities, I excel at:
- Coordinating installation and upgrade projects.
- Leading teams of technicians to support large buildings.
- Evaluating building systems and operations closely to maximize efficiency.
- Troubleshooting equipment and system issues.
In addition to my experience and personal qualities, I have a solid educational foundation and a passion for efficient operations. I am extremely enthusiastic about Natura, Inc.’s focus on sustainable daily operations and would welcome the opportunity to contribute to your green initiatives and cost control improvements.
Please review my attached resume for additional details regarding my expertise and career achievements. I will follow up to request an appointment to discuss how my experience and background meet your needs.
Thank you for your time and consideration.
